Israel Approves Ceasefire, Prime Minister Says

(Worthy News) – Israel’s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u has announced a cease-fire to halt an 11-day military operation against Hamas militants in the Gaza Strip that killed hundreds of people.

His office confirmed Thursday that the Security Cabinet “unilaterally approved” the Egyptian-mediated proposal.

The two sides were still negotiating exactly when it would take effect. However, several reports said the truce was to go into effect at 2 a.m., local time Friday, just over three hours after the cabinet’s decision.

“The political leaders emphasized that the reality on the ground will be that which determines the future of the campaign,” the statement said.

Israel’s decision came after U.S. President Joe Biden pressured Israeli Prime Minister Netanyahu to end military actions. Biden said he expected a “significant de-escalation” despite ongoing rockets fired by Hamas militants from the Gaza Strip.

The truce was announced after Israeli airstrikes hit the Gaza Strip as fighting entered the 11th day, hitting what Israel described as targets related to militants.

Palestinian militants also launched rockets from Gaza at Israel on Thursday but less frequent than in previous days. The bloodiest Israeli-Palestinian conflict in years has claimed at least 232 lives in the crowded Palestinian enclave and 13 in Israel, according to officials.

Among those killed are many children, Palestinian authorities say. Israel says it regrets the loss of lives but accuses Hamas of hiding weaponry between civilians, including hospitals, schools, and high-rise buildings.
